John Chamberlain b. abt 1730-35 CT
I am looking for connections to a line of 3 generations of John Chamberlains. The first known John Chamberlain b. abt 1730-35 in CT. His son John Chamberlain b. abt 1759 reported went to Yale college and ran off to join the Revolutionary Patriots against England abt 1774 or 1775. The data I own says He was Captured at Brandywine, forced above a POW ship at Delaware Bay.
The only detail I have abt my first John b. abt 1730 was he married either a Margaret Matilda or Matilda ATHERTON. Matilda reported was born in MA, but her family may have moved to CT, where John was said to been born. I received this data below from a fellow Atherton research which knew I was looking for an Atherton/Chamberlain connection:
Received an article yesterday from the Lancaster Co PA Historical Society
regarding Cornelius Atherton signing a contract dated December 20, 1775in
Amenia NY.It reads as follows:
"Cornelius Atherton, gunsmith, and John Chamberlain, physician of Amenia
precinct in Dutchess and Province of New York, contracted December 20, 1775,
to deliver to Colonel Alexander McDougall and Peter Theobaldus Curlennus of
the city of New York, before the first of April next, good muskets and
bayonet sheath and steel ramrod to each musket, well made and finished
according to good workmanship and for three pound fourteen shilling each."
"Cornelius Atherton
"John Chamberlain
"Witnesses
"Reuben Delano
"David Doty
Cornelius Atherton, I found was from Canterbury Windham Co., CT before Amenia NY, and then Luzerne Co, PA.
While looking again through many files of Chamberlain lines, I discovered 2 John's born almost my exact times I have data on. They were descendants of Clement of MA and the Dr. Joseph Chamberlain of Amenia, Dutchess Co, NY(near the CT/NY border)
I now am almost sure that my Matilda was or "may have" been the Margaret unknown that this John b. 1730 married (2) in the file below, or he quite possibly could have been married to a Matilda Atherton a third time. All information fits rather well down to dates and locations of most of the surnames in my data. Her name could very well have been Margaret Matilda Atherton. I noted that John s/o Joseph(listed below) also had a last daughter who was named Matilda Chamberlain. Another big coincidence?
Joseph Son of Clement:
3Joseph Chamberlain b: November 1696 in Billerica.d: April 08, 1765 in Amenia NY
.. +Mary Johnson b: Abt. 1701 d: May 01, 1783
.....4 Elizabeth Chamberlain b: April 05, 1720 in Billerica
....... +Peter Dimmock
.....4 Joseph Chamberlain b: February 24, 1721/22 in Billerica
.....4 Mary Chamberlain b: January 27, 1723/24 in Billerica
.....4 Mehitable Chamberlain b: Abt. 1727 d: Abt. 1727
.....4 Mehitable Chamberlain b: August 29, 1729 in Lebanon
.....4 John Chamberlain b: June 21, 1730 in Mansfield CT
.....+Lydia
.....*2nd Wife of John Chamberlain:
.....+Margaret
...... 5 John Chamberlain b: Abt. November 24, 1759
...... 5 Jabez Chamberlain b: Abt. October 08, 1761 d: Bef. 1767
.......5 Jacob Chamberlain b:April
.......5 Joseph Chamberlain b: Abt. April 21, 1765
...... 5 Jabez Chamberlain b: April 10, 1767Amenia, NY d. September 30, 1848 Asylum, Bradford Co.PA m. July 09, 1795
........ + Irena Gilbert b. April 14, 1772 d.
January 06, 1867
............6 Jane Chamberlain b. January 10, 1806 Asylum, Bradford Co. PA d. Dec 15, 1843 Asylum,Bradford Co. PA m. 1827
............+ Benjamin Moody b. March 20, 1798 Rome, Bradford Co. PA d. Dec 16, 1839
.......5 David Chamberlain b: August 20, 1769
.......5 Matilda Chamberlain b: January 26, 1772
